What does the word "Anomphalous" mean? The term "anomphalous" is derived from the Greek words "an-" meaning "without" and "omphalos" meaning "navel" or "umbilicus." In essence, it refers to an organism or entity that lacks a navel or umbilical structure. The term is primarily used in biological and anatomical contexts, where it describes certain developmental attributes of living organisms, particularly in relation to how they form or have formed their connection to their mother during gestation.
